Transaction 2739152c63e9656d47dd30c184ec30de8a5e6a15e21328cef30ed9116c99d56f

1 Input
2 Outputs
  • 2739152c63e9656d47dd30c184ec30de8a5e6a15e21328cef30ed9116c99d56f:0
  • value  15785161450
    address  15d4rs6fE7ngdZxjjHJbxMusfzTFBKSam3
  • 2739152c63e9656d47dd30c184ec30de8a5e6a15e21328cef30ed9116c99d56f:1
  • value  161632486
    address  1CoYu8d9KFCedMuyEtGgYzo8bZntvMJUsJ